Description
The goal of this role is to drive more meetings to the outside sales reps, and to improve connections to prospects to increase net new sales revenue. A Market Development Specialist plays a crucial role in the sales process, primarily focused on the early stages of the sales funnel. In this key role, you will be responsible for initiating contact with potential clients through outbound cold calls and emails. Your primary objective will be to generate new business opportunities and qualify leads for our sales team. You will conduct research to identify prospective clients, pinpoint key decision-makers, and engage them in insightful conversations to understand their needs and effectively present our solutions. You will collaborate closely with our sales and marketing teams to develop targeted outreach strategies, continuously refining your approach based on feedback and market trends. This role requires excellent communication skills, persistence, and the ability to maintain a positive attitude in the face of challenges.
Key responsibilities include:
1.
Lead Generation: Actively identify and pursue potential customers through various channels, ensuring a consistent flow of qualified leads into the sales pipeline.
2.
Initial Outreach: Perform outbound calls and emails to engage prospects, introducing the company's offerings and value proposition.
3.
Qualification: Assess the needs and interests of potential clients to determine their suitability as leads, using criteria set by the sales and marketing teams.
4.
Information Gathering: Gather relevant information about potential clients to tailor the sales approach and provide insights to the sales team.
5.
Relationship Building: Develop and maintain relationships with prospects to nurture interest and guide them through the early stages of the sales process.
6.
Collaboration: Work closely with sales and marketing teams to refine outreach strategies and share feedback on market trends and customer needs.
7.
Data Management: Maintain accurate records of interactions with prospects in the CRM system, ensuring all information is up-to-date and accessible.
8.
Marketing and Touchpoints: Create, maintain, and utilize marketing and communication items to assist in enhancing the prospects journey to becoming a client.
9.
Internal Runbooks: Create runbooks with the necessary details for sales success, including call and meeting scripts, and processes.
10.
Goal Achievement: Meet or exceed established targets for lead generation and qualification to contribute to the overall success of the sales team.
Success in this role requires excellent communication and interpersonal skills, resilience, and a strong work ethic. You will often be the front line of the sales team, playing a pivotal role in setting the stage for successful sales engagements.
